Output Window definitely needs a scrollbar available on screens where it cannot be stretched to 160 chars or so.  Thinking about it, if one greps idlelib in a local install, with a url something like C:/users/somename/appdata/local/python/lib/idlelib/*.py, one only needs 100 chars to pick up the idlelib file name and code, but needs the scrollbar to display the last 100 chars instead of the first 100 chars.

To add to msg16443: the fact that one can stretch the window much wider than 80 chars means that omitting a scrollbar does not enforce an 80-char limit.
